AWS Linking Dynamo DB and S3 bucket
我正在创建一个跟踪公司潜在员工的项目。
我想将一些 pdf 文件上传到 AWS S3 存储桶。我想在现有的 dynamoDB 表中存储每个 pdf 的链接(每个 pdf 一条记录)。任何建议将不胜感激。
我正在动态生成新用户,并希望能够同时将 pdf 添加到存储桶和 dynamoDB 中的链接。我可以同时通过 lambda 函数执行此操作吗?
- 您希望 Lambda 函数上传到 S3 的 PDF 文件在哪里?
- pdf 将在一个人的本地计算机上。
- PDF 如何进入您的应用程序?您是在编写用户上传 PDF 的无服务器(基于 Lambda)网络应用程序,还是其他?显然,您可以将 PDF 存储到 S3 并从相同的代码写入 DynamoDB,所以我不清楚您的实际挑战是什么。
- 我从来没有做过,所以对我来说并不明显。我的网络应用程序是无服务器的。第一次设置无服务器后端。
- 我会看看 serverless-stack.com 和 aws-amplify.github.io。
- @PDB 你看到我的答案了吗,我的代码?
- @ene_salinas 是的,谢谢。
我可以同时通过 lambda 函数执行此操作吗? .-
是的,你可以做到。您必须牢记以下几点:
- 创建 lambda
-
为执行 lambda 配置 IAM 角色
-
添加触发器及其权限,例如 dynamodb:
1Allow: dynamodb:PutItem -
来源:https://www.codenong.com/53182296/